Leadership Review Briefing — Support Outsourcing

Sales leads: we intend to move Tier 1 customer support for the Kestrelgate platform to Varnholt Services, operating from their Dunmere hub. Projected savings: 22% annually. Transition window is fourteen weeks, starting next quarter. Escalation paths stay internal; enterprise accounts keep named contacts. Expect customer questions — use the approved talking points only. Do not confirm vendor selection externally until contracts close. The strategic rationale is summarized in the note below.

confidential, yahag-bahap: Drumirox Partners is in early talks to buy Jorwynix Systems for about $201.4 million. The Istir launch date is August 28, and nothing goes to the press before then. Legal wants the Norwynox Foods term sheet redrafted before April 4.

# Service Accounts — EchoDocent Audio Guide

Heads up, future maintainers: the audio-guide app talks to the Gallerium content service via a single service account, not per-user auth. Don't create new accounts without pinging the platform folks first — quota is shared. Rotation happens quarterly and is mostly painless. The current key for the content sync service is below.

app token of fajop-fahif = qvz4-AnML

Night-shift staff: Floor 4 of the Tellhaven Building opens this week. After 21:00, access is via the rear stairwell only; the lifts are locked out overnight during the settling period. Complete a walk-through of the new floor once per shift and log it. The stairwell keypad accepts the code below.

badge for yahop-fawep: bdg-XBKXI-68071